An automated software fmea

Hardware fmeas are automated through an exhaustive system. It is possible for a computer to achieve a qualitative analysis of software based on tracing dependencies through a body of code. Generally, the following system requirements apply for all expansion stages of the product line apis iqsoftware. Increasingly, this methodology is being adapted to modeling software systems for improving reliability. Product archive apis informationstechnologien gmbh. Fmeas performed during the preliminary and detailed design phases of a program have as a purpose the. Siemens plm software hite paper how to conduct a failure modes and effects analysis fmea 6 step 4. In addition to fmea actions, assign email reminders and alerts for nearly any native document field. Pfmeas, dfmeas, fmecas software for sae, aiag, vda. Automate your failure mode and effects analysis for better risk management with an intuitive online fmea management system. One important use of this analysis is to focus further testing.

Failure detection after remedial actions are determined, they should be tested for efficacy and efficiency. Fmea in automotive software development using virtual. Executable models to support automated software fmea. Effective application of software failure modes effects. The software fmea can be used to improve automated or source code embedded testing since tests can exonerate many potential faults allowing the fmea analysis to present an engineer with a reduced set of potential faults. Provides relational structure, linked documents for fmea, control plan right inside excel, fmea analysis is what you need to speed up your quality assurance process. Sfmea, software failure modes effects analysis training. The two main types of fmeas used in the automotive industry are design fmeas and process fmeas.

Analysis fmea is a wellknown technique for safety assessment at system level, its application at software level is still an open problem, especially concerning its integration into certification. For each component, the failure modes and their resulting effects on the rest of the system are recorded in a specific fmea worksheet. Document access permissionbased process fmea access. Automated software fmea fmeas, applied to software or hardware, are a large task. The automated fmea tool is in nature a simulation platform developed by using or recreating the original source code of the different module software interfaced by input and output variables that represent physical signals exchanged between modules, the system, and the controlled process. An automated failure mode and effect analysis based on high. Example from generated electrical fmea report related techniques to those used in the automated fmea in 14 have been applied to the debugging of software 3. The only criterion for assessing the performance of the embedded software and the importance of software failures is the desired behavior of the physical system. Automate your failure mode and effects analysis for better risk management with an intuitive. Identify and fully understand potential failure modes and their causes, and the effects of failure on the system or end users, for a given product or process. Prioritize failure modes by computing a rpn risk priority number and create multiple actions to reduce severity, decrease frequency, and improve detection.

Approval workflows send your process fmea through an automated tiered approval workflow standard process fmea pfmea software template process fmea failure mode effects analysis documents come in a variety of layouts. The control chart wizard selects and runs the right control chart for. The approach we propose in this paper aims at perform ing semi automated fmea on componentbased software archi tectures described in uml. It is possible for a computer to achieve a qualitative analysis of software based on tracing dependencies through a. Along with managing your core tasks with ease and efficiency, the relyence fmea software incorporates a powerpacked list of capabilities. Automate your failure mode and effects analysis for better risk management with an intuitive online fmea.

Safety analysis is increasingly important for a wide class of systems. Models of the essential hydraulic components suitable to generate the predictions needed for the fmea are introduced and the required models of the control software outlined. Types of automotive fmeas machinery fmea is used to analyze lowvolume specialty machinery equipment and tools, that allows for customized selection of component parts, machine structure, tooling, bearings, coolants, etc. The software fmea can be used to improve automated or source code embedded testing since tests. Automating the failure modes and effects analysis of safety critical. Effective application of software failure modes effects analysis 2nd edition this book is a practical stepbystep guide for reliability or software engineering practitioners. By treating a piece of software as a model of the desired system, it.

Executable models to support automated software fmea abstract. Fmeas were first introduced in the 1940s in the us military. Automated hazard analysis fmea highlevel design specification model checking behavior trees. Automated model construction the source code of the software to be analyzed is parsed and transformed into a fault propagation model.

This paper presents work on modelbased automation of failuremodesandeffects analysis fmea. Standard for performing a failure modes and effects analysis. The approach we propose in this paper aims at performing semi automated fmea on componentbased software architectures described in uml. The software fmea can be used to improve automated or source code embedded testing since tests can exonerate many potential faults allowing the fmea analysis to present an engineer with a reduced. Group of the technical university of munich struss shm11 sw fmea 2 preliminaries disclaimer software fmea but not a software centered perspective fmea of embedded systems. Modeling hydraulic components for automated fmea of a braking. Further information is available on the products and the product comparison pages. Sfmea training course will also teach you to perform software reliability failure modes and root causes associated with the standards, interface design, detailed design and code, vulnerabilities. Proceedings of the international system safety regional conference, singapore, april 2008. Cross reference control plan and fmea data for a specific process or across the entire database. Relyence fmea supports a variety of fmea types including design fmeas dfmea, process fmeas pfmea, supplemental fmeas for monitoring and system response fmea msr, manufacturing fmeas, software fmeas, services fmeas, and piecepart fmecas.

It performs single failure fmea based on simulation of a circuit design, producing a textual report with appropriate content for an engineer to understand. The work in 3 was able to explore single execution paths through a piece of software. Fmea analysis software fmeas never been easier right. Fmeas, applied to software or hardware, are timeconsuming and laborintensive tasks. Risk management fmea software analyse and manage risks. The fmea now moves into understanding the control methods for detecting the cause.

Failure mode and effects analysis fmea system theoretic process analysis stpa aim to identify a comprehensive list of hazards and causal factors in order to support the development of safety requirements. Modeldriven automated software fmea aberystwyth university. Jan 10, 2015 executable models to support automated software fmea abstract. Not being able to identify your design flaws, failures in manufacturing or processes could result in costly repairs, warranty costs, production delays, catastrophic failures, and even loss of life. The companys solution, called techscan, is a tool for automated predictive system diagnostics. Fmea task and the application problem and outline the foundations for automating the task based on a compositional system model. Hardware fmeas are automated through an exhaustive system breakdown tree, or bill of material. It illustrates each of the steps for performing a software fmea and presents dozens of software failure modes and root causes. Control the ownership and editing permissions for each type of document.

This is essentially a graph, where the source code statements are the edges and the variables are the nodes of the graph. The fmea software skill fmea pro offers automatic capitalization features. Revision control inbuilt, robust revision control system ai knowledgebase library instant access to your entire organizations expertise and lessons learned. Pfmea software, dfmea software, control plan software. Mexico city, mexico automated modelbased fmea of a braking system p. The severity of the failure mode is taken into consideration as well as the effect the failure mode, should it occur, will have on the component, system, process, vehicle, or customer. In that work, the expected behavior of the system is simulated from a model of the design, and results are abstracted to the. Fmea software software free download fmea software top 4.

The server software carmserver complements the iqsoftware with automated services including pdfpublisher and action tracking. Scalable, automated generation of a fmea, illustrated on a model of a. Definition of fmea failure mode and effects analysis fmea is a method designed to. Pdf this paper describes a method for automated generation of failure. Failure mode, effects and criticality analysis fmeca. Softexpert fmea is enterprise software that helps companies manage failure modes and effects analysis. For electrical system fmea, the software produces automated reports such as the example shown in table 1. A automated tool for supporting fmeas of digital systems. Effective application of software failure modes effects analysis this book is a practical stepbystep guide for reliability or software engineering practitioners. West bloomfield, mi set out to address these shortcomings. Process fmea vs equipment fmea 1 here are definitions from the cove. A generic fmea capitalizes, under control, on all the knowledge added in its specific fmeas. Why an fmea performed the underlying intent of performing an fmea when an fmea performed when in the program cycle fmeas are performed. Software failure modes effects analysis quanterion.

Automated, knowledgebased prediction the founders of naneva, inc. Relyence fmea software industry leading capabilities. The approach we propose in this paper aims at perform ing semiautomated fmea on componentbased software archi tectures described in uml. Executable models to support automated software fmea ieee. Conversely, its application to software architectures is still to a large extent an open problem. Through a proactive approach, softexpert fmea anticipates defects before they occur, thus allowing companies to ensure quality in their deliveries. Automated failuremodesandeffects analysis of embedded. Document control apqp software with fmea software, control. This paper describes how software fmea can be automated both for lowlevel languages intended for safety critical embedded systems, and also for modeldriven software developments.

Changing up automated guided vehicle agv international. Structure tree, function nets, function nets with operating conditions, fmea form sheet, statistics, action tracking, fault tree analysis, iqexplorer, team communication, terminology and translation, cause and effect diagram, object inspector, computerbased training, userdefined views, excel import of fmea form sheets. Fmea, failure modes and effects analysis, is a proactive approach to defect prevention and can be applied to software development process. Sohar has developed automated tools and methods for generating a complete software fmea based on objectoriented software models. How failure mode and effects analysis fmea is used in. Using fmea to improve software reliability kraig strong kraig. Use aiag standard table structure, fields, and list values.

Fmea software software free download fmea software top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ices. Although there is software available that assists engineers in performing clerical tasks, such as forming tables and filling in data, the intelligent part of an fmea. Qi macros spc software for excel is an affordable, easytouse excel addin. Failure mode and effect analysis software softexpert fmea. International symposium on software reliability engineering, at naples, italy.

Proceedings of the international system safety regional conference, singapore, april 2008the concept of software failure mode and effects analysis fmea has grown in attractiveness over recent years as a way of assessing the reliability of software. Prevent common mistakes when conducting an fmea analysis. Failure mode, effects and criticality analysis software. Automated fmea of embedded software is made feasible in the context of fmea of physical systems. Failure modes and effects analysis fmea is an important step in any safety analysis process, and its application at hardware and system levels has been extensively addressed in the literature. Ald has developed automated tools and methods for generating a complete software fmea based on objectoriented software models. Fmea software software free download fmea software top. In the automotive field, the recent iso26262 standard foresees safety analysis to be performed at system, hardware, and software levels. Application of fmea to software allows us to anticipate defects before they occur, thus allowing us to build in quality into our software products. Assess drivervehicle interaction for vehicle automation levels 24. Also, the design should be verified and inspections procedures specified. Learn more about adaptive compliance engine ace ace is an intuitive, singleplatform, quality management software solution trusted by large and small companies alike. In this article, our goal is to introduce you to this risk analysis technique which in the end, is very useful for improving the software quality.

Software fmea but not a softwarecentered perspective fmea of embedded systems not a general proposal for sw fmea solid foundation and some experiments but still work in progress early stage claim reason for feasibility and strength of the approach not a softwarecentered perspective. Trying to handle fmea spreadsheet with a normal spreadsheet software takes even more time for documentation and fix the problem cause by fmea mistakes than using a true fmea software. The controls are then given a detection rating for how good they are at finding the fault with the system. This book covers the eight possible viewpoints for conducting a sfmea. Fmea can be applied to different contexts such as products, processes, departments, assets, and. Automated guided vehicles agvs have traditionally been small players in the materials handling industry, but not anymore.

Fmea in a typical product development process nanevas solution. The fmea software module is included with the qt9 qms. Sorry, we are unable to provide the full text but you may find it at the following locations. The intuitive treestructure enables even those users who have little experience in the area of risk analysis to start working with the program immediately and the integrated standards always ensure compliance. Executable models to support automated software fmea unifi. The fmea database is simple, inexpensive, iso 9001 compliant software that uses failure mode and effects analysis fmea as a risk management technique. For example, a design fmea would list the testing methods that are used to make sure that a part is durable for the life of the vehicle as a current control.

Ace is an industryleading, intuitive, singleplatform software solution for all your quality management software needs. Melissa barnett looks at the changing face of the agv market and some of the factors that are enabling the onceniche sector to expand beyond the factory floor drivers of change. Autosteve is an automated electrical design fmea report generation system. Net facilitates the application of all existing types of fmea construction, process, product, or system fmea. If implemented properly, this can be a great addition to the best quality assurance processes to be followed. How fault mode and effect analysis fmea can be performed on a virtual prototype of an automotive system containing mechanical, electrical, analog and digital models, including the microcontroller running the same software as will be used in the car. Sfmea, software failure modes effects analysis training covers all the steps, techniques, and tools necessary to develop and execute a software fmea.

Failure mode and effects analysis fmea is a risk management technique. Offering builtin support for widely accepted fmea standards, relyence fmea enables quick startup and comprehensive analysis capabilities. Failure modes and effects analysis fmea and establishing a critical items list cil. Failure modes and effects analysis, involves structured. How to conduct a failure modes and effects analysis fmea. Software failure modes effects analysis course description the course covers the steps for performing a software fmea as well as dozens of software reliability failure modes and root causes related to the requirements, interface design, detailed design and code, vulnerabilities, corrective actions, serviceability, usability and processes. How failure mode and effects analysis fmea is used in the. Automation of software fmea is inspired by success in automated electrical system fmea 8, where automated analysis is now in routine use in the automotive industry 9. Automated failuremodesandeffects analysis of embedded software.

421 521 2 1349 1179 1001 626 1605 1649 1291 238 1541 722 1456 222 75 295 391 575 1041 1295 958 949 1393 623 126 580 495 1265 82 864 104 744 1351 432 618 178 193 559 64